1. The Two Iconic Casinos in Singapore
Despite its minute size, Singapore has carved its niche as a hub for luxury gaming experiences. To date, there are two licensed casinos operating in Singapore, and both are iconic gaming centers that have set global standards in the world of entertainment and gaming.
First is Marina Bay Sands, an ultra-modern integrated resort hosting one of the most exquisite casinos in the world. Built on a 15,000-square-meter area, the casino boasts more than 2,300 slot machines and 350 table games.
It houses most of the high-roller and casual gamers, from poker to black jack to more obscure games like Sic Bo. Situated in the heart of Marina Bay, the casino offers gambling and, more importantly, luxury shopping and gourmet dining with great views of the city’s skyline.
The second casino in Singapore is the Resorts World Sentosa, which was built on an island called Sentosa. This also forms part of a huge integrated resort, which likewise boasts a Universal Studios theme park, the S.E.A. Aquarium, and a number of luxury hotels.
The gaming facilities include more than 500 table games and 2,400 slot machines. It is famous for its lively atmosphere and draws a broader clientele, ranging from tourists to residents seeking a weekend retreat.
2. Why Only Two Casinos?
If you might wonder why how many casinos are in Singapore leads to just two, the reason can be found in the government’s path of prudent caution regarding gambling. Opening Singapore to casinos in 2010 was a subject of deep concern as to the possible social impact.
With such concerns in perspective, stringent government regulations on the number of casino outlets and the entry fees payable by Singaporeans and PRs help the Government get a grip on the addiction to gambling and achieve a proper balance between providing entertainment without harm to society.
Another legitimate reason the state granted licenses to only two casinos is a policy of focusing on quality rather than quantity. Marina Bay Sands and Resorts World Sentosa are both envisioned to be part of an entertainment hub, offering much more than gaming to locals and foreigners alike.
These include shopping, dining, and five-star hotels in particular. The objective was to offer a wholesome package of tourism of which casino gaming was not the sole attraction .

4. Gambling Regulations in Singapore
Gambling is taken seriously in Singapore, and access to the casinos is dramatically policed: Singapore citizens and permanent residents alike are forced to pay a fee of SGD 150 for a day pass or SGD 3,000 for an annual pass.
This is designed to limit locals from compulsive gambling while allowing them to enjoy the entertainment experience.
It is free to enter casinos for foreigners upon the presentation of their passport. In such ways, the very strict regulations ensure that the social costs of gambling are kept as low as possible while still ensuring that the best gaming experience is enjoyed by those who indulge in the activity.
